What You'll Learn in SIOTO’s Bubble House Safety Program

{Throughout SIOTO’s holistic curriculum, you’ll discover every principle required to manage a bubble house responsibly. We begin with renter discussions, clarifying expectations around onsite monitoring and climate concerns. A central module covers wind assessment; although a clear dome may appear delicate, it responds markedly under gusty conditions. You will learn to read forecasts, spot danger signs, and establish safety cutoffs. Before inflation, thorough ground evaluation is essential: trainees practice measuring slope, clearing overhead hazards, and ensuring adequate clearance. Stabilizing receives in-depth attention; without proper fastenings, a small breeze can tilt the structure. SIOTO provides practical instructions on weighted ballast, tailored to hardscape surfaces. Constant monitoring rounds out the program: even though bubble houses are more scenic, curious children still require guidance. You’ll adopt guest-flow strategies, rehearse emergency responses, and finish the course qualified to deliver exceptional dome experiences.

Common Questions About Bubble House Safety Certification

How does bubble house safety training differ from bounce house training?

Bubble house safety training focuses on the setup and management of transparent domes, unlike bounce houses, which involve jumping activities and require different supervision protocols.

Is certification needed to operate bubble domes?

While not legally required in every jurisdiction, many event venues prefer or mandate certification. It also helps operators meet industry standards and gives clients confidence in your safety.
